So, what did America’s founders really believe about God, the Bible, and Christianity? Find out in Faith and Freedom—The Founding Fathers in Their Own Words. This brand-new survey of the founders’ beliefs provides easy-to-read biographical and historical details along with relevant quotations from the speeches and writings of Patrick Henry, John Adams, George Washington, James Madison, Noah Webster, Benjamin Franklin, and a half-dozen others. Often portrayed as either hostile to faith or unbelieving in a personal God, the Founding Fathers of Faith and Freedom just might surprise you!
